Flax-Cotton-Polyamide Napped Fabric from Japan

Napped surface fabric (fibers raised by scratching) with 65% flax, 25% cotton, 10% polyamide, 170 g/m² plain weave. Falls in HTS 5309.29.30.90 as other flax blend containing cotton/man-mades per note (f). Suitable for cozy jackets and upholstery.

Import Tips

Distinguish napping from pile weaves in documentation; include surface treatment specs

Test for man-made fiber type (polyamide)

Common error: confusing with Chapter 58 pile/ tufted fabrics
